What Are Dental Implants and How Do They Work?
A dental implant is a small titanium post. It is placed into your jawbone to replace a missing tooth root. Over time, the bone fuses with the post through a process called osseointegration. This creates a stable, permanent foundation for a crown or bridge.
Unlike dentures, implants do not slip or shift. They feel and function just like natural teeth. Many patients say they forget the implant is even there. That level of comfort makes a real difference in daily life.

The Dental Implant Process: What to Expect Step by Step
Understanding the process helps reduce anxiety. Here is what most patients can expect when getting dental implants at My Dentist Mesa:
- Initial Consultation: Dr. Sandhu evaluates your oral health, bone density, and overall wellness goals.
- Treatment Planning: A personalized plan is created using digital imaging and a holistic health review.
- Implant Placement: The titanium post is placed into the jawbone under local anesthesia.
- Healing Period: Osseointegration takes several weeks to months. Your bone bonds with the implant naturally.
- Abutment Placement: A small connector piece is attached to the implant post.
- Crown Attachment: A custom-made crown is placed on top. Your new tooth looks and feels natural.
Each step is paced according to your healing progress. Dr. Sandhu monitors every phase closely. The goal is comfort, safety, and lasting results.

Key Benefits of Choosing Dental Implants in Mesa
Dental implants offer advantages that go well beyond appearance. Here is a look at why so many patients across Mesa and nearby communities like San Carlos and Gilbert choose this option:
- Natural look and feel: Implants mimic real teeth in both function and appearance.
- Bone preservation: Implants stimulate the jawbone and prevent bone loss after tooth extraction.
- Long-lasting results: With proper care, implants can last a lifetime.
- No impact on adjacent teeth: Unlike bridges, implants do not require grinding down neighboring teeth.
- Improved speech and chewing: Implants stay firmly in place, making eating and talking easier.
- Better oral hygiene: You brush and floss implants just like real teeth.
These benefits make implants one of the most comprehensive tooth replacement options available. They support not just your smile, but your entire oral ecosystem.

Frequently Asked Questions
How long do dental implants last?
With proper care and regular dental visits, dental implants can last a lifetime. The crown on top may need replacement after 10 to 15 years due to normal wear. Good oral hygiene and routine checkups extend the life of your implant significantly.
Are dental implants painful to get?
Most patients report that the procedure is more comfortable than they expected. Local anesthesia is used during placement to minimize discomfort. Some mild soreness after the procedure is normal and usually manageable with over-the-counter pain relief.

Who is a good candidate for dental implants in Mesa?
Most adults in good general health with adequate jawbone density are candidates. People with gum disease or significant bone loss may need preparatory treatment first. Dr. Sandhu performs a thorough evaluation to determine the best path forward for each patient.
